Detalles del Curso

โ€ข Rabbit Anatomy and Physiology: Understanding the basic anatomy and physiology of rabbits is crucial to preventing diseases. This unit will cover the digestive, respiratory, circulatory, and reproductive systems of rabbits.

โ€ข Biosecurity Measures: This unit will cover the importance of biosecurity measures in preventing diseases in rabbit farms. Topics will include hygiene, quarantine procedures, and proper disposal of waste.

โ€ข Nutrition and Feeding: Proper nutrition and feeding practices can help prevent many diseases in rabbits. This unit will cover the nutritional requirements of rabbits and the best feeding practices to ensure optimal health.

โ€ข Common Rabbit Diseases: This unit will cover the most common diseases that affect rabbits, their symptoms, and how to prevent them.

โ€ข Vaccination and Disease Prevention: This unit will cover the importance of vaccination in preventing diseases in rabbits. It will also cover the different types of vaccines available and their recommended schedules.

โ€ข Breeding and Genetics: This unit will cover the basics of rabbit breeding and genetics, including the importance of selecting healthy breeding stock and preventing genetic disorders.

โ€ข Parasite Control: This unit will cover the different types of parasites that can affect rabbits and how to prevent and treat infestations.

โ€ข Record Keeping and Monitoring: Keeping accurate records and monitoring the health of rabbits is essential to preventing diseases. This unit will cover the best practices for record keeping and monitoring.

โ€ข Emergency Preparedness and Response: This unit will cover how to prepare for and respond to emergencies, such as natural disasters or disease outbreaks, to minimize their impact on rabbit farms.
